CHICKEN TIKKA RECIPE
Steps:
- Place the chicken breast pieces into a bowl or freezer bag with the yogurt, garlic, ginger, lemon juice, coriander, turmeric, cumin, paprika, chilli powder, cinnamon, salt and pepper.
- Mix together so that everything is combined, then cover and place in the fridge to marinate for 2-3 hours.
- If you're using wooden skewers, place them in water to soak while the chicken is marinating. This will help to prevent them burning during grilling.
- Remove the marinated chicken from the fridge and thread onto skewers.
- Brush the chicken with the oil, then place on a griddle plate and cook, turning a couple of times, for 8-10 minutes until cooked through. Alternatively, you can grill (broil) under a grill, or you can barbecue for the same amount of time.
- Make sure the chicken is cooked by slicing into a larger piece and ensuring it's no longer pink in the middle.
- Serve with a sprinkling of freshly chopped coriander.

THE BEST CHICKEN TIKKA MASALA
Chicken Tikka Masala is thought to have been created by a Bangladeshi chef in Glasgow in the 1960s. It's a spicy, tomato-based dish seasoned with garlic, ginger, fenugreek and garam masala. In this recipe we used fenugreek leaves for their nutty and slightly minty flavor. If you can't find them, substitute dried mint leaves and a pinch of ground fenugreek. Garam masala is a popular Indian spice blend that usually includes black and white pepper, cloves, cinnamon, mace, cardamom, bay, cumin and coriander. It's pretty easy to find in your local grocery store and most national spice companies.

Steps:
- For the chicken marinade: Whisk together the yogurt, ginger, salt, chili powder, garam masala, pepper, turmeric and garlic in a large bowl until combined. Toss the chicken in the spiced yogurt marinade until evenly coated. Wrap t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ate at least 3 hours and up to 24. (Overnight works best.)
- For the sauce: Melt the ghee in a large Dutch oven or wide heavy pot over medium heat. Add the onions and serrano, season with 1 teaspoon salt and c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ions are golden and beginning to caramelize, 8 to 10 minutes. Add the ginger and garlic and cook, stirring, until very fragrant and the ginger starts to turn golden and sticks to the bottom of the pot, 2 to 3 minutes. Add the fenugreek leaves, garam masala, chili powder and paprika and cook, stirring occasionally, until very fragrant, about 1 minute. Add the tomatoes, breaking them up into pieces with a spoon, and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at and simmer uncovered, stirring occasionally, until the sauce has reduced by half and the tomatoes are very tender, about 30 minutes.
- Let the hot sauce cool for about 5 minutes or so, then transfer it to a blender filling no more than halfway. (If your blender is small, you may need to work in batches.) Remove the center cap from the lid and place it on the blender. Cover the lid with a kitchen towel to catch splatters, and pulse until smooth. Add 1/4 cup heavy cream and puree until creamy. Pour into a clean pot and bring to a simmer. Season with salt.
- Meanwhile, position a rack directly under the broiler and preheat to high. Line a rimmed baking sheet with foil and set a wire rack inside.
- Arrange the chicken in a single layer on the rack. Broil until the chicken starts to brown in spots, 3 to 6 minutes per side (it will not be cooked through). Remove from the broiler. When cool enough to handle, cut the chicken into 1-inch pieces. Add the chicken to the simmering sauce, cover and cook until the chicken is cooked through, 8 to 10 minutes.
- Top the chicken and sauce with cilantro. Serve with rice and naan.

CHICKEN TIKKA KEBAB
Chicken tikka kebab has pieces of spiced yogurt-marinated chicken with peppers and onions. Make these delicious Indian chicken skewers!

Steps:
- In a food processor, puree 1/2 red onion, serrano chile, cashews, yogurt, ginger, garlic and lime juice until smooth. Remove lid and add the Kashmiri chili powder, fenugreek leaves, salt, cumin, garam masala, coriander and turmeric. Pulse several times until blended well.
- In a large bowl add the chicken, marinade and mix well.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ate to marinate for 30 minutes minimum, 4 hours maximum.
- Thread marinated chicken, peppers and onions on skewers, alternating between each (see image). Spray both sides of kebabs with cooking spray. Place a wire rack over a lined baking sheet. Spray with cooking spray to avoid sticking and lay kebabs on top.
- Preheat oven to 400°F. Cook for 15 minutes. Turn oven broiler on and broil skewers for 5 minutes, or until slightly charred and cooked through. (See Note 1 for grilling instructionsTo )
- Remove from oven and serve with chutney, lime slices, red onion and cilantro sprigs. Wonderful with warm naan as well.

SILKEN CHICKEN 'TIKKA MASALA'
Chicken Tikka Masala is on the menu on every single Indian restaurant in the UK and is undoubtedly one of the most popular dishes. Although not strictly an authentic Indian dish (developed by Indian restauranteurs in the UK), it's closest relative is probably something like this. Steps:
- Put the chicken in a bowl. Add the salt and lemon juice and rub them in.Prod the chicken lightly with a tip of a knife and rub the seasonings in again.
- Add the remaining kebab ingredients except the oil,mix well,cover and refrigerate for 6-8 hours,although longer will not hurt at all!
- Preheat the grill,thread the meat onto two to four skewers (flat,sword-like ones are best). Brush with oil and balance the skewers on the rim of a shallow baking tray.
- Place about 5" from the heat source and grill for about 6 mins on each side or until lightly browned and cooked through.
- FOR THE SAUCE:.
- Pour the oil into a large non stick pan with a lid and set over med high heat. when the oil is hot add the onion and stir fry until they turn reddish brown (6-7 min).
- Add the ginger and garlic and continue to fry,stirring for 1 minute.
- Add the coriander,turmeric,cayenne and paprika, stir for 10 seconds,then add a tbsp of yogurt,stirring until it is absorbed.Add the remaining yogurt this way a tbsp at a time.
- Put in the tomatoes and fry for 3-4 mins until they turn pulpy. Keep mashing them with the back of a wooden spoon to help the process along.
- Add the salt and the stock and bring to a simmer.
- Cover and reduce the heat to low and simmer gently for 15-20 mins.The sauce should turn thick.
- Stir in the garam masala and fresh coriander,taste and add more salt if needed.
- When the kebabs are cooked push the chicken off the skewers with a fork and fold the meat into the sauce.
